            <by role="member" id="3123">The Hon. A. PICCOLO (Light—Minister for Disabilities, Minister for Police, Minister for Correctional Services, Minister for Emergency Services, Minister for Road Safety):</by>  I have been advised:</inserted>
        </text>
        <text id="20151118a5eb933c371b4e78a0001920">
          <inserted>The increase in intra-government transfers from the original budget of $39,000 to the estimated result of $761,000 mainly reflects reclassification of expenditure from supplies and services to intra-government transfers for the State Rescue Helicopter Service ($462,000) and the Computer Aided Dispatch System ($210,000) paid to the Attorney-General's Department.</inserted>
        </text>
        <text id="20151118a5eb933c371b4e78a0001921">
          <inserted>Separate to this are transfers to TAFE for the firearms safety training levy that are disclosed under SA Police Administered Items.</inserted>
